Where did you guys see this? All I can locate is IHRA intendeds to get back to Class Cars. I understand that to mean their wanting to transition from an all Bracket racing series to one that includes class cars. I don't think their talking about Stock and Superstock.. Or Comp. Specifically, "three IHRA Nitro Jam events will take place in 2025 headlined by Top Fuel, Funny Car, Pro Mod and Mountain Motor Pro Stock Classes with zero entry fees for all of the Classes."

Capitol is the highest north they come in D1, if heard from a few racers that run there it?s basically a grudge track now and somewhat unorganized, hopefully this announcement helps but for the most part all the IHRA D1 tracks disappeared (Richmond) or went to WDRA (MIR, US13, Keystone, Empire, Etc). So the D1 (or D3 as it?s called now) Capitol, Custom T?s, Dragway 42, Kuhnle Raceway Park, Pacemakers and Quaker City.
